微信多域名回调授权是指在微信公众平台或企业微信中,允许开发者配置多个回调域名,以便在不同的域名下处理微信的授权回调请求。这对于需要将不同业务功能分离到不同域名的应用场景非常有用。
微信多域名回调授权主要分为以下几种类型:
原因:可能是由于微信公众平台或企业微信的限制,或者是配置过程中出现了错误。
解决方法:
原因:可能是由于回调URL配置错误,或者服务器端处理逻辑有误。
解决方法:
解决方法:
curl
命令)发送测试请求,检查服务器是否能正确响应。以下是一个简单的Node.js示例,展示如何处理微信回调请求:
const express = require('express');
const app = express();
app.get('/wechat/callback', (req, res) => {
const { code } = req.query;
// 处理授权回调逻辑
console.log('Received callback with code:', code);
res.send('Callback received');
});
app.listen(3000, () => {
console.log('Server is running on port 3000');
});
通过以上信息,您应该能够更好地理解微信多域名回调授权的基础概念、优势、类型、应用场景以及常见问题及其解决方法。
领取专属 10元无门槛券
手把手带您无忧上云